Transaction 8badf81edebb406fa7cc832568a2663bcf60638b5838189a5226f727196fdc2a
1 Input
1 Output
-
8badf81edebb406fa7cc832568a2663bcf60638b5838189a5226f727196fdc2a:0
- value
- 6493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c70be5b0cb0b91d81edf65125794b212f0838190 OP_EQUAL
- address
- 3KqUeMNFtCHUVGE1kcH2SUpaCZay9qy2KE